JPEG quality
Where: Channel | Output File Formats | JPEG Quality tab
In Color Factory Settings, expand the relevant channel and select Output File Formats.
Open the JPEG Quality tab.
The following dialog appears.
Here you can adjust the output quality of JPEG files. It is also possible to adjust the chrominance settings for each quality level. Keep in mind that these settings are channel-specific.
By entering a value of 100 the file is stored in JPEG format without any loss of data, but the file will naturally be much larger than when applying compression. Select Set Default to reset quality settings to their original state. Note that the actual choice of output quality is set on the Main Channel Settings page.
